1. Conducting a Thorough Investigation

One of the most important roles of a Chesterfield car accident attorney is investigating the details of the crash. Insurance companies rely on evidence to determine liability and how much they are willing to pay. Without a comprehensive investigation, important details can be missed or distorted, which could jeopardize your claim and potential compensation.

An attorney will:

  • Gather and preserve key evidence (photos, video footage, police reports)

  • Interview eyewitnesses

  • Review accident scene data

  • Obtain surveillance footage from nearby businesses or traffic cameras

  • Analyze vehicle damage and road conditions

Attorneys also have access to professionals such as accident reconstruction experts, who can offer expert opinions on how the crash occurred. This evidence can be essential in proving liability and building a strong case.

2. Establishing Liability and Proving Negligence

Determining who is at fault in a car accident isn’t always straightforward. Multiple parties may share responsibility, and insurance companies often try to shift blame to reduce their financial liability.

An experienced car accident attorney Chesterfield knows how to prove negligence by establishing the following elements:

  • Duty of care: The other driver had a legal responsibility to operate their vehicle safely.

  • Breach of duty: They failed to uphold that duty through reckless, distracted, or impaired driving.

  • Causation: Their actions directly caused the accident.

  • Damages: You suffered actual harm, such as injuries or financial losses, as a result.

By demonstrating each of these elements with strong evidence and legal arguments, an attorney significantly strengthens your claim.

3. Dealing with Insurance Companies

Insurance companies often appear cooperative, but their main goal is to minimize payouts. Adjusters may pressure you to accept a quick settlement, request recorded statements that can be used against you, or dispute the severity of your injuries.

A car accident attorney understands these tactics and knows how to counter them. Your lawyer can:

  • Communicate directly with insurance companies on your behalf

  • Ensure all documentation and medical records are presented clearly and accurately

  • Refuse lowball settlement offers and negotiate more favorable terms

  • Demand fair compensation that reflects your current and future needs

Without legal representation, many accident victims unknowingly accept offers that don’t come close to covering their full losses.

4. Calculating the Full Extent of Your Damages

One of the biggest mistakes people make after a car accident is underestimating the total cost of their injuries and losses. An attorney will evaluate both economic and non-economic damages to ensure your claim includes everything you are entitled to recover.

Typical damages in a car accident case may include:

  • Medical expenses (past, current, and future)

  • Lost wages and reduced earning capacity

  • Property damage

  • Pain and suffering

  • Emotional distress

  • Loss of enjoyment of life

Attorneys work with medical experts, financial analysts, and life care planners to ensure your claim reflects the full impact of the accident, not just the immediate expenses.

5. Representing You in Court When Necessary

While many car accident claims settle out of court, some cases require litigation to reach a fair resolution. A skilled car accident attorney can be crucial in these situations, especially when insurance companies deny liability, dispute your injuries, or refuse to negotiate in good faith.

If your case goes to trial, a skilled car accident attorney will:

  • Prepare and file all necessary court documents

  • Represent you in pre-trial hearings and discovery

  • Present your case before a judge or jury with compelling evidence

  • Cross-examine witnesses and defend against the opposing party’s arguments

Going to court without legal representation puts you at a severe disadvantage. Attorneys are trained to navigate the courtroom environment and present your case with confidence and clarity.

When Should You Contact an Attorney?

It’s best to contact a car accident attorney near me as soon as possible after the incident. Early involvement allows your lawyer to gather fresh evidence, protect your legal rights, and prevent costly mistakes. In many states, there are strict time limits known as statutes of limitations that determine how long you have to file a claim.

If any of the following apply, seeking legal help immediately is strongly advised:

  • You sustained serious injuries

  • Liability is being disputed

  • The insurance company is delaying or denying your claim

  • You’re unsure of the value of your damages

  • Multiple parties were involved in the crash
